Serving as a vital link in the Merseyside area, Thatto Heath station offers an array of essential facilities. Tickets can be easily purchased at the on-site ticket office, open from early morning until late at night, or through accessible ticket machines. The station also supports ticket pickups for online purchases, ensuring your journey starts smoothly. Conveniently for travelers, there is a step-free access available to both platforms, although there is a bit of a slope to navigate.
Accessibility is a big focus at Thatto Heath station, where staff support is just a call away at 08002006060, especially during hours when the station is not staffed. Although not equipped with waiting rooms or refreshment services, the station ensures a safe visit with CCTV in operation. The lack of luggage storage and car park charges are compensated by free parking, albeit with limited spaces available.
For those looking to continue their journey beyond the reach of the rail network, Thatto Heath provides several onward travel options. The station caters to your further adventures with local bus services just 100m away from the station; details on these can be obtained via Busline at 0871 200 2233. Rail replacement services are also thoughtfully organized, with pick-up points distributed between the nearby police station and railway stops. Taxis can be arranged via cab4you, although bicycle hire and storage remain unavailable at the station itself.

Shenfield Station is well-equipped with a face-to-face ticket office, operating from 6:10 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, slightly later opening hours on Sunday from 7:10 AM. If you prefer, ticket machines accept online ticket collection, with accessible machines and an induction loop available for ticket issuance.
For a comfortable wait, the station offers step-free access, ample seating, and waiting rooms. Additional amenities include accessible toilets conveniently situated on Platforms 3/4 and 5, baby changing facilities, and a variety of shops including a newsagent and vending machines for refreshments. Public Wi-Fi ensures you're always connected while waiting for your train.
Whether it's by bus, taxi, or car, Shenfield provides seamless onward travel options. You'll find local bus stops near the station entrance and the station itself is a PlusBus location. Taxis are another convenient alternative, but do note that accessible taxis are not available at the station itself.
If you prefer to bring your car, parking is conveniently offered through National Car Parks Ltd with 442 spaces and 30 accessible spaces. CCTV coverage ensures security. Parking fees vary depending on the duration, ensuring a flexible option for your needs.
